Ofsted brands child services 'inadequate'

A council issued an apology to children and parents yesterday after inspectors labelled its attempts to look after its most vulnerable young people "inadequate". Dean Ashton, head of children's services in Cornwall, resigned ahead of the Ofsted report.

Labour calls for Cornwall residents to hold the Council to account

Jude Robinson, Labour PPC for Camborne & Redruth is urging people in Cornwall to attend the next Scrutiny Committee meeting for Children's Services at Cornwall Council on October 23rd at 10am. A critical report into the services is expected from Ofsted in the next few weeks and the service Director, Dean Ashton, has just resigned. Threat to post offices - area gets off lightly

The Helston-Lizard area has emerged virtually unscathed from the threat of post office closures in Cornwall, announced on Tuesday. Only two are involved in this area - at Ashton and at RNAS Culdrose. There is now to be a six-week consultation period with the public before a final decision is taken.
